男性急性冠状动脉综合征患者血清睾酮与血管性假血友病因子改变的关系 被引量:5

Correlation between the serum levels of testosterone and von Willebrand factor in male patients with acute coronary syndrome

摘要 目的:观察不同类型男性冠心病患者血清睾酮、游离睾酮与血管性假血友病因子水平改变及互相间相关关系,进一步探讨睾酮与血管性假血友病因子在男性急性冠脉综合征发病中的作用。方法:冠心病患者分为急性心肌梗死组(AMI)、不稳定型心绞痛组(UAP)、稳定型心绞痛组(SAP),每组30例患者,另设健康对照组30例,比较各组间血清睾酮、游离睾酮与血管性假血友病因子水平差异并分析其相关性。结果:AMI组和UA组血清游离睾酮与血管性假血友病因子水平与对照组差异有统计学意义(P<0.01)。结论:血清游离睾酮与血管性假血友病因子水平改变与急性冠脉综合征的发生有关,可作为评价冠状动脉粥样硬化斑块稳定性与病变严重程度的一个参考指标,并为临床预防和治疗急性冠脉综合征开辟了新的途径。 Objective To investigate the relationship between testosterone, free testosterone and yon Willebrand factor and to explore the mechanism of internal environment disturbance of sex hormones on atherosclerosis and coronary heart disease in male patients with acute coronary syndrome. Methods For measuring serum concentration of testosterone, free testosterone, and yon Willebrand factor, three groups of 30 patients with acute myocardial infarction, unstable angina pectoris, stable angina pectoris and one equivalent group of 30 healthy volunteers (control group) were recruited. The serum of testosterone, free testosterone, and yon Willebrand factor were measured with ELISA method. Results The serum level of free testosterone in the patients with acute coronary syndrome was significantly lower, but of von Willebrand factor was notably higher than that in control group (P〈0. 01). Conclusion The changes of serum concentrations of free testosterone and von Willebrand factor are associated with initiation and progression of acute coronary syndrome, and they may help evaluating stability of coronary atherosclerotic score and severity of disease. In addition, this study hints a new way to prevent and treat acute coronary syndrome.
